¿Cómo actualizar datos en una tabla en MariaDB?. -- edu.lat


Bases de Datos
2023-09-30T11:29:35+00:00

Como Actualizar Datos En Una Tabla En Mariadb

¿Cómo actualizar datos en una tabla en MariaDB?

En el mundo de la tecnología y la programación, es común la necesidad de actualizar los datos de una tabla en una base de datos. En el caso de la popular base de datos MariaDB, existen varias formas de llevar a cabo esta tarea. Desde sencillos comandos SQL hasta el uso de aplicaciones o herramientas más especializadas, existen diferentes métodos para actualizar datos en una tabla en MariaDB. En este artículo, exploraremos las distintas opciones y te guiaré paso a paso en el proceso de actualización de datos en una tabla en MariaDB. Si eres un programador o estás interesado en aprender más sobre el manejo de base de datos, este artículo es para ti. ¡Comencemos!

– ¿Qué es MariaDB y cómo se utiliza en la gestión de bases de datos?

MariaDB es un sistema de gestión de bases de datos relacional de código abierto que ha sido creado como una rama de MySQL, cuando esta fue adquirida por Oracle Corporation. Ofrece una alternativa confiable y de alto rendimiento para el almacenamiento y recuperación de grandes cantidades de datos. MariaDB está diseñado para ser compatible con las API y protocolos existentes de MySQL, lo que significa que se puede utilizar como un reemplazo directo para MySQL sin ningún cambio en el código de las aplicaciones que se están utilizando actualmente.

En la gestión de bases de datos, MariaDB se utiliza para almacenar y organizar grandes cantidades de información de manera eficiente. Permite crear, modificar y manipular estructuras de datos, además de ofrecer funcionalidades avanzadas como la capacidad de realizar consultas complejas y procesamiento de transacciones. También proporciona opciones para el control de acceso y seguridad en la base de datos.

Actualizar datos en una tabla en MariaDB es un proceso clave en la gestión de una base de datos. Para ello, se utiliza el lenguaje de consulta estructurado (SQL) y se emplea la sentencia UPDATE. Con esta sentencia, se pueden modificar registros existentes en una tabla especificada, actualizando los valores de uno o varios campos. Es posible especificar condiciones para filtrar los registros a modificar, lo que permite una actualización selectiva y precisa.

En resumen, MariaDB es una potente herramienta para la gestión de bases de datos que ofrece un alto rendimiento y compatibilidad con MySQL. Permite almacenar y organizar grandes cantidades de información de manera eficiente, y proporciona funcionalidades avanzadas para manipular datos y realizar consultas complejas. La actualización de datos en una tabla en MariaDB se realiza utilizando el lenguaje SQL y la sentencia UPDATE, lo que permite modificar registros existentes de manera selectiva y precisa.

– Importancia de mantener los datos actualizados en una tabla de MariaDB

La actualización de datos es una tarea fundamental en cualquier base de datos, y una tabla en MariaDB no es la excepción. Mantener los datos actualizados garantiza la integridad de la información y mejora la eficiencia de las consultas. En este artículo, exploraremos la importancia de mantener los datos actualizados en una tabla de MariaDB y cómo realizar actualizaciones de manera efectiva.

Uno de los motivos clave para mantener los datos actualizados en una tabla de MariaDB es asegurar la coherencia de la base de datos. Cuando un registro se actualiza, es importante que todos los registros relacionados se actualicen también para evitar discrepancias o inconsistencias. Por ejemplo, si actualizamos un dato en una tabla de clientes, es necesario que los datos relacionados en otras tablas como pedidos o facturas también sean actualizados para reflejar los cambios correspondientes. De esta manera, se garantiza que la información en la base de datos sea precisa y coherente.

Otro aspecto importante a destacar es que mantener los datos actualizados en una tabla de MariaDB mejora el rendimiento del sistema. Al tener datos obsoletos o desactualizados, las consultas pueden ser más lentas y menos eficientes. Por el contrario, cuando los datos están actualizados, las búsquedas y operaciones en la base de datos se ejecutan de manera más rápida y eficiente, lo que se traduce en un mejor rendimiento del sistema en general. Además, la actualización constante de los datos permite aprovechar al máximo el potencial de las consultas y funcionalidades avanzadas que ofrece MariaDB.

– Pasos para actualizar los datos en una tabla en MariaDB

Una vez que hayas creado una tabla en MariaDB y haya sido poblada con datos, es posible que en algún momento necesites actualizar esos datos. Afortunadamente, MariaDB ofrece una forma sencilla de hacerlo con solo seguir unos pocos pasos. A continuación, te mostraremos cómo actualizar datos en una tabla en MariaDB.

Paso 1: Abre la interfaz de MariaDB y asegúrate de haber seleccionado la base de datos adecuada en la que se encuentra la tabla que deseas actualizar. Puedes hacerlo ejecutando el siguiente comando en la consola de MariaDB:
«`sql
USE nombre_de_la_base_de_datos;
«`

Paso 2: Identifica la tabla y los campos que deseas actualizar. Puedes Conseguir una vista previa de los datos actuales utilizando una declaración SELECT. Por ejemplo, si deseas actualizar el campo «nombre» en la tabla «usuarios», puedes ejecutar el siguiente comando:
«`sql
SELECT nombre FROM usuarios;
«`

Paso 3: Ejecuta la declaración UPDATE para actualizar los datos. Utiliza la siguiente sintaxis:
«`sql
UPDATE nombre_de_la_tabla SET nombre_del_campo = ‘nuevo_valor’ WHERE condicion;
«`
Reemplaza «nombre_de_la_tabla» con el nombre de la tabla que deseas actualizar, «nombre_del_campo» con el nombre del campo que deseas actualizar, «nuevo_valor» con el nuevo valor que deseas asignar y «condicion» con la condición que debe cumplirse para actualizar los datos. Por ejemplo, si deseas actualizar el nombre del usuario con el ID 1 a «Juan», puedes ejecutar el siguiente comando:
«`sql
UPDATE usuarios SET nombre = ‘Juan’ WHERE id = 1;
«`
Recuerda que es importante tener cuidado al actualizar datos, ya que una actualización incorrecta podría resultar en la pérdida de información. Por lo tanto, se recomienda realizar copias de seguridad periódicas de tus bases de datos antes de realizar cualquier actualización importante.

– Uso de comandos SQL para actualizar registros en una tabla de MariaDB

Los comandos SQL se utilizan para interactuar con las bases de datos, y una de las tareas más comunes es actualizar los registros en una tabla. En MariaDB, existen varios comandos que nos permiten realizar esta tarea de manera eficiente y precisa.

Uno de los comandos más utilizados para actualizar registros en una tabla de MariaDB es el comando UPDATE. Con este comando, podemos modificar uno o varios campos en un registro o en varios registros a la vez. Para actualizar un registro en particular, utilizamos la cláusula WHERE para especificar las condiciones que deben cumplirse. De esta manera, podemos filtrar los registros que deseamos actualizar y evitar afectar a todos los registros de la tabla.

Otro comando importante es el comando SET, que nos permite establecer los nuevos valores para los campos que deseamos actualizar. Dentro de este comando, se utiliza la sintaxis campo = nuevo_valor para indicar qué campo debe actualizarse y cuál será su nuevo valor. Además, es posible utilizar expresiones matemáticas o realizar operaciones con otros campos para establecer los nuevos valores.

– Consideraciones para asegurar la integridad de los datos durante una actualización en MariaDB

La actualización de datos en una tabla en MariaDB es una tarea crítica que requiere atención y cuidado para asegurar la integridad de los datos. Aquí hay algunas consideraciones importantes para tener en cuenta durante este proceso:

1. Realizar una copia de seguridad de los datos antes de la actualización: Antes de realizar cualquier actualización en la base de datos, es fundamental realizar una copia de seguridad completa de los datos existentes. Esto asegurará que en caso de cualquier problema o error durante la actualización, se puedan recuperar los datos originales sin ninguna pérdida. Utilice herramientas como mysqldump para realizar la copia de seguridad.

2. Realizar pruebas en un entorno de desarrollo: Es aconsejable realizar pruebas exhaustivas en un entorno de desarrollo antes de aplicar la actualización en el entorno de producción. Esto ayudará a identificar cualquier problema o incompatibilidad que pueda surgir durante la actualización y le dará la oportunidad de resolverlos antes de afectar la base de datos en producción. Utilice una réplica de su base de datos en un entorno separado para realizar estas pruebas de manera segura.

3. Realizar actualizaciones incrementales: Si necesita realizar múltiples actualizaciones en la base de datos, es recomendable realizar actualizaciones incrementales en lugar de realizar una actualización masiva. Esto implica dividir la actualización en pasos más pequeños y realizar cada paso de forma individual y cuidadosa. Esto facilitará la identificación y resolución de cualquier problema o conflicto que pueda surgir durante el proceso de actualización.

– Recomendaciones para optimizar la actualización de datos en una tabla de MariaDB

Las actualizaciones de datos en una tabla de MariaDB son una tarea común en el desarrollo de aplicaciones web y de bases de datos. Para garantizar un rendimiento óptimo en la actualización de datos, se recomienda seguir algunas prácticas recomendadas. Una de las recomendaciones es utilizar una cláusula WHERE en la declaración UPDATE para especificar qué filas de la tabla deben actualizarse. Esto ayuda a evitar la actualización innecesaria de filas y mejora la eficiencia del proceso de actualización. Además, es aconsejable utilizar índices en la columna o columnas que se utilizarán en la cláusula WHERE. Los índices mejoran la velocidad de búsqueda y reducen la sobrecarga al actualizar datos en una tabla de MariaDB.

Otra recomendación importante es realizar actualizaciones en lotes o bloques pequeños de datos en lugar de actualizar todas las filas de la tabla de una sola vez. Si se intenta actualizar una gran cantidad de datos en una sola operación, puede ocasionar bloqueos y afectar negativamente el rendimiento de la base de datos. Dividir las actualizaciones en lotes más pequeños permite un mejor control del proceso de actualización y reduce el impacto en los recursos del sistema.

Además de eso, es aconsejable realizar un análisis cuidadoso de las consultas de actualización antes de ejecutarlas. Esto implica revisar las cláusulas WHERE y asegurarse de que sean correctas y precisas, para evitar actualizaciones incorrectas o no deseadas. Asimismo, se recomienda revisar los planes de ejecución de las consultas utilizando herramientas de rendimiento de base de datos, como el EXPLAIN statement de MariaDB, para identificar posibles cuellos de botella o ineficiencias en las actualizaciones de datos.

En resumen, al actualizar datos en una tabla de MariaDB, se recomienda utilizar una cláusula WHERE para especificar las filas a actualizar, utilizar índices en las columnas relevantes y realizar actualizaciones en lotes pequeños. Además, es importante realizar un análisis cuidadoso de las consultas de actualización para garantizar la precisión y eficiencia del proceso. Estas recomendaciones ayudarán a optimizar la actualización de datos y mejorar el rendimiento de las aplicaciones y bases de datos en MariaDB.

– Evitar problemas comunes al actualizar datos en una tabla de MariaDB

Al actualizar datos en una tabla de MariaDB, es importante tener en cuenta ciertos problemas comunes que pueden surgir durante el proceso. Uno de los problemas más frecuentes es la ausencia de una cláusula WHERE correcta. Si no se especifica adecuadamente la condición para la actualización, es posible que se actualicen todos los registros en la tabla, lo cual puede tener consecuencias no deseadas. Es fundamental asegurarse de que la cláusula WHERE sea precisa y específica para evitar este error.

Otro problema común al actualizar datos es la falta de restricciones de integridad. Si no se han establecido las restricciones adecuadas en la tabla, es posible que se actualicen registros relacionados de manera incorrecta o que se introduzcan valores inválidos. Para evitar este problema, se recomienda utilizar restricciones como claves primarias, claves externas y restricciones de unicidad. Estas restricciones ayudan a mantener la integridad de los datos y garantizan que las actualizaciones se realicen correctamente.

Por último, es importante tener en cuenta el rendimiento al actualizar datos en una tabla de MariaDB. Si se están actualizando grandes cantidades de datos, es posible que el proceso sea lento y afecte al rendimiento general del sistema. Para optimizar la velocidad de actualización, se pueden utilizar técnicas como la indexación adecuada de las columnas involucradas en la actualización, el uso de transacciones para agrupar las actualizaciones y la eliminación de índices innecesarios durante el proceso. Estas estrategias pueden mejorar significativamente la eficiencia de las actualizaciones en MariaDB.

– Herramientas y funcionalidades avanzadas para la actualización de datos en MariaDB

La actualización de datos en una tabla de MariaDB es una tarea común en la administración de bases de datos. Afortunadamente, MariaDB ofrece herramientas y funcionalidades avanzadas que facilitan este proceso. En este artículo, exploraremos algunas de estas herramientas y funcionalidades clave que te ayudarán a actualizar eficientemente los datos en tus tablas de MariaDB.

1. Sentencia UPDATE: La forma más básica de actualizar datos en una tabla en MariaDB es utilizando la sentencia UPDATE. Esta sentencia te permite modificar los valores de una o varias columnas en los registros existentes de tu tabla. Puedes especificar la condición para filtrar los registros que deseas actualizar y luego proporcionar los nuevos valores para cada columna que deseas modificar. Por ejemplo, si deseas actualizar el nombre de un empleado en una tabla de empleados, puedes utilizar la siguiente sentencia:

«`sql
UPDATE empleados SET nombre = ‘Juan Martinez’ WHERE id = 1;
«`

2. Cláusula JOIN: Si necesitas actualizar datos en una tabla basándote en información de otra tabla, puedes utilizar la cláusula JOIN en tu sentencia UPDATE. Esto te permite combinar datos de múltiples tablas y realizar actualizaciones en base a condiciones que involucren columnas de estas tablas. Por ejemplo, supongamos que tienes una tabla de empleados y una tabla de departamentos, y deseas actualizar el departamento de un empleado en función de su ubicación:

«`sql
UPDATE empleados
JOIN departamentos ON empleados.departamento_id = departamentos.id
SET empleados.departamento = departamentos.nombre
WHERE empleados.ubicacion = ‘Madrid’;
«`

3. Función REPLACE: La función REPLACE es una herramienta útil para actualizar datos en una tabla de MariaDB. A diferencia de la sentencia UPDATE, que modifica los valores existentes en una columna, la función REPLACE te permite reemplazar un valor específico con otro valor en una columna determinada. Por ejemplo, si deseas reemplazar todas las apariciones de «USA» por «United States» en una columna de países, puedes utilizar la siguiente consulta:

«`sql
UPDATE paises SET nombre = REPLACE(nombre, ‘USA’, ‘United States’);
«`

Estas son solo algunas de las herramientas y funcionalidades avanzadas disponibles en MariaDB para la actualización de datos en tus tablas. Esperamos que esta información te sea útil y te permita optimizar tus procesos de actualización en MariaDB. Recuerda siempre hacer copias de seguridad de tus datos antes de realizar operaciones de actualización para evitar pérdidas accidentales.

– Ejemplos prácticos de actualización de datos en una tabla de MariaDB

Ejemplos prácticos de actualización de datos en una tabla de MariaDB

En la gestión de bases de datos, la actualización de datos en una tabla es una tarea fundamental. MariaDBnos ofrece diversas opciones para llevar a cabo esta tarea de manera eficiente y precisa. A continuación, se presentan algunos ejemplos prácticos de cómo actualizar datos en una tabla en MariaDB:

1. Actualización de un solo campo: Una actualización común es la de modificar un único campo en un registro específico. Esto se puede lograr utilizando la sentencia UPDATE. Por ejemplo, si queremos cambiar el nombre de un cliente en la tabla «clientes», podemos ejecutar el siguiente comando: UPDATE clientes SET nombre = ‘Nuevo Nombre’ WHERE id = 1; Esto modificará el campo «nombre» del registro con un ID igual a 1.

2. Actualización de varios campos: En algunas ocasiones, es necesario actualizar múltiples campos en un registro. Para esto, podemos utilizar la sentencia UPDATE junto con la cláusula SET. Por ejemplo, si queremos actualizar tanto el nombre como la dirección de un cliente, podemos ejecutar el siguiente comando: UPDATE clientes SET nombre = ‘Nuevo Nombre’, direccion = ‘Nueva Dirección’ WHERE id = 1; Esto modificará los campos «nombre» y «direccion» del registro con un ID igual a 1.

3. Actualización de múltiples registros: Para actualizar múltiples registros al mismo tiempo, podemos utilizar la cláusula WHERE para especificar una condición que cumplan los registros que deseamos modificar. Por ejemplo, si queremos actualizar el estado de todos los pedidos pendientes en la tabla «pedidos», podemos ejecutar el siguiente comando: UPDATE pedidos SET estado = ‘Entregado’ WHERE estado = ‘Pendiente’; Esto actualizará el campo «estado» de todos los registros que tengan el valor ‘Pendiente’ en el campo correspondiente.

– Mejores prácticas para la actualización eficiente y segura de datos en MariaDB

Recopilar información sobre los datos a actualizar: Antes de actualizar datos en una tabla en MariaDB, es crucial recopilar toda la información necesaria sobre los registros que se van a modificar. Esto implica identificar correctamente la tabla y los campos que serán actualizados. Además, se deben tener en cuenta los filtros necesarios para seleccionar los registros específicos que se desean actualizar. Tomarse el tiempo para recopilar esta información de antemano ayudará a evitar errores y asegurará que los datos se actualicen de manera precisa y eficiente.

Utilizar la cláusula UPDATE para realizar la actualización: La cláusula UPDATE es la herramienta principal para actualizar datos en una tabla en MariaDB. Esta cláusula permite cambiar los valores de uno o varios campos de los registros seleccionados. Al utilizar la cláusula UPDATE, se debe especificar la tabla en la que se realizará la actualización y los campos que se modificarán. Además, es posible utilizar expresiones y condiciones para realizar actualizaciones más avanzadas. Es importante tener en cuenta que los cambios realizados con la cláusula UPDATE son permanentes y afectan a todos los registros seleccionados, por lo que se recomienda tener precaución al utilizar esta cláusula.

Realizar pruebas y asegurarse de tener una copia de seguridad: Antes de actualizar una gran cantidad de datos en una tabla en MariaDB, es recomendable realizar pruebas en un entorno de desarrollo o de pruebas para verificar que los resultados sean los esperados. Esto permitirá identificar posibles errores o problemas antes de llevar a cabo la actualización en el entorno de producción. Además, es fundamental realizar una copia de seguridad de la base de datos antes de realizar cualquier actualización masiva. En caso de que algo salga mal durante la actualización, se podrá restaurar la copia de seguridad y revertir los cambios realizados.

También puede interesarte este contenido relacionado:

Relacionado